Abstract

For a finite group G let Γ(G) denote the graph defined on the non-identity elements of G in such a way that two distinct vertices are connected by an edge if and only if they generate G. We look for conditions on the positive integer m that ensure that Γ(G) contains a Hamiltonian cycle when G=S≀Cm is the wreath product of a finite simple group S and a cyclic group of order m.
